About Corry Brokken
Corry Brokken (b. December 3, 1932) is a former singer born in Breda in the Netherlands.
Winner of the 1957 Eurovision Song Contest, representing the Netherlands singing "Net als toen" (Like it used to be). The melody was composed by Guus Jansen and the lyrics were written by Willy van Hemert.
She participated in the 1956 contest (placing unknown) singing "Voorgoed voorbij" (Over for good), with music and lyrics by Jelle de Vries and in the 1958 contest (where she tied for last place) singing "Heel de wereld" (The whole world), with music and lyrics by Benny Vreden.
In 1976, Brokken served as the presenter of the contest, and in 1997 she announced the results of the Dutch vote for that year's contest. By that time she was no longer active as a singer: she ended her musical career in 1976 to study Law and in 1988 she became a judge.
